Output 59f6c82bbc793c1a32309483955600df58f91c3451918a08dc390bb446db73fe:20

value
9588965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4774490700911e5092b343fbf14b1e72bf97246a OP_EQUAL
address
MEQyWh5iSZoyRB6u7AJfXDRenMxGPH1M7d
transaction
59f6c82bbc793c1a32309483955600df58f91c3451918a08dc390bb446db73fe
spent
true